How should healthcare organizations in South Korea approach strategic decision-making regarding RFID investments?

Strategic decision-making for RFID investments in South Korea’s healthcare sector requires a comprehensive understanding of technological, operational, and regulatory factors. Healthcare organizations should adopt a data-driven approach to maximize ROI and ensure long-term success.

  • Conduct thorough needs assessments to identify specific operational pain points RFID can address.
  • Evaluate the scalability and interoperability of RFID solutions with existing healthcare IT infrastructure.
  • Prioritize data security and compliance with South Korea’s data privacy regulations.
  • Engage stakeholders across departments to ensure alignment and facilitate change management.

Implementing pilot projects and phased rollouts can help organizations gauge effectiveness and optimize deployment strategies. Staying informed about technological advancements and regulatory updates is essential for making sound investment decisions.
